cris-header.patch 1.7 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344
  1. diff -Nur linux-3.16.2.orig/arch/cris/include/arch-v32/arch/Kbuild linux-3.16.2/arch/cris/include/arch-v32/arch/Kbuild
  2. --- linux-3.16.2.orig/arch/cris/include/arch-v32/arch/Kbuild 2014-09-06 01:37:11.000000000 +0200
  3. +++ linux-3.16.2/arch/cris/include/arch-v32/arch/Kbuild 2014-09-26 10:30:42.000000000 +0200
  4. @@ -1 +1,2 @@
  5. # CRISv32 arch
  6. +header-y += ptrace.h
  7. diff -Nur linux-3.16.2.orig/arch/cris/include/asm/Kbuild linux-3.16.2/arch/cris/include/asm/Kbuild
  8. --- linux-3.16.2.orig/arch/cris/include/asm/Kbuild 2014-09-06 01:37:11.000000000 +0200
  9. +++ linux-3.16.2/arch/cris/include/asm/Kbuild 2014-09-26 10:29:56.000000000 +0200
  10. @@ -1,8 +1,3 @@
  11. -
  12. -header-y += arch-v10/
  13. -header-y += arch-v32/
  14. -
  15. -
  16. generic-y += barrier.h
  17. generic-y += clkdev.h
  18. generic-y += cputime.h
  19. diff -Nur linux-3.16.2.orig/arch/cris/include/uapi/asm/Kbuild linux-3.16.2/arch/cris/include/uapi/asm/Kbuild
  20. --- linux-3.16.2.orig/arch/cris/include/uapi/asm/Kbuild 2014-09-06 01:37:11.000000000 +0200
  21. +++ linux-3.16.2/arch/cris/include/uapi/asm/Kbuild 2014-09-26 10:29:56.000000000 +0200
  22. @@ -1,8 +1,8 @@
  23. # UAPI Header export list
  24. include include/uapi/asm-generic/Kbuild.asm
  25. -header-y += arch-v10/
  26. -header-y += arch-v32/
  27. +header-y += ../arch-v10/arch/
  28. +header-y += ../arch-v32/arch/
  29. header-y += auxvec.h
  30. header-y += bitsperlong.h
  31. header-y += byteorder.h
  32. diff -Nur linux-3.16.2.orig/scripts/headers.sh linux-3.16.2/scripts/headers.sh
  33. --- linux-3.16.2.orig/scripts/headers.sh 2014-09-06 01:37:11.000000000 +0200
  34. +++ linux-3.16.2/scripts/headers.sh 2014-09-26 10:29:56.000000000 +0200
  35. @@ -19,8 +19,6 @@
  36. case ${arch} in
  37. um) # no userspace export
  38. ;;
  39. - cris) # headers export are known broken
  40. - ;;
  41. *)
  42. if [ -d ${srctree}/arch/${arch} ]; then
  43. do_command $1 ${arch}